> How's this? Too loose?
> 
> header   CRACKBERRY Received =~ /blackberry.com\b/i

/\.blackberry\.com\b/i

It'll trust forgeries, though.

> Example header:
> 
> Received: from smtp01.bis.na.blackberry.com [216.9.248.48] by
> mail.visioncomm.net with ESMTP (SMTPD32-13.5) id AC3534020148; Thu, 08 Feb
> 2007 10:05:25 -0500

Better would be to only consider the one *your* MTA adds:

/\sfrom \S{1,30}\.blackberry\.com\s\S+\sby mail\.visioncomm\.net\s/i

(assuming the header above is indeed the one your MTA added...)
